Transaction 1750396767fa57b479ad3a34e2ed59d8a6d6a8f3fab0165b5ee44ef19ff2afba
1 Input
2 Outputs
- 1750396767fa57b479ad3a34e2ed59d8a6d6a8f3fab0165b5ee44ef19ff2afba:0
- 1750396767fa57b479ad3a34e2ed59d8a6d6a8f3fab0165b5ee44ef19ff2afba:1
value 4115614
address 3ACSZbx3oAT5TcCmWapkc393aNb4yomidA
value 37397331
address 1K1Bbc3uQMz1SueoSVWwJScZAtjhjVwKMq